Because all of them are eager to try Shalala ramen,  we have decided to go!  Both my cousins ordered the shio ramen with soft egg topping, and I ordered the niku moyashi ramen (chopped beef with bean sprout ramen).  


Soup - Miso based
Noodle - curly yellow noodle.

Although I do not eat miso ramen that much in Tokyo, I found that Shalala miso ramen is not as dense, and not as salty comparing to the one in Japan.  The grounded pork is marinated with soy sause and can definitely eat it with rice! I would say that the grounded pork tasted great with the miso soup.  It is nice to eat already without the spiciness, it would be even better with the spice. 

My cousins also left Shalala with good impression.  Should we start counting the likes for shalala??
